Camas High School will once again have strong representation at the state DECA contest in March. DECA, a business and marketing club, had 125 students compete at an area competition in Longview. Of those, 72 qualified for state by winning awards. Each student chose a particular marketing event where they… Read story

Clark County's Legacy Salmon Creek Medical Center has eliminated 30 jobs as part of a larger cost-cutting move to deal with the impacts of reduced Medicaid payments and a weak economy. Read story
